Job Summary: 

The Inventory Control Tech engages in receiving, shipping, unpacking, picking, staging, storage, verification, and monitoring of stock and non-stock items for hospital member institutions. Maintains a high standard of accuracy and interacts frequently with the hospital data control system.

 

Responsibilities:

  • Examines incoming shipments to verify receipt of the correct types and quantity of materials and supplies.
  • Unpacks and inspects items for damage/shortage.
  • Interacts with data control system to identify classification of items (stock/non-stock). Accurately processes items according to standard operating procedures.
  • Stores items at designated locations accurately.
  • Performs par level counts as assigned and inputs levels to produce pick letters.
  • Interacts with customers to review par levels, as well as receiving and delivery information.
  • Maintains records of material and supplies and related materials management activities, as required.
  • Picks and stages items for shipment to vendors.

Qualifications/Requirements:

Experience: A minimum of one to two years of experience in healthcare, preferred.

Education: High School Diploma or Equivalent.
